Jealous Ex-boyfriend opens fire at Kitty seawall

The police in ‘A’ Division are investigating a shooting incident where three persons escaped death or injury just before midnight on Sunday.

Twenty-five-year old Patrick Dundas, a baker from Rasville; 18-year-old Jewel Conway, a student from West Ruimveldt and 35-year-old Kevin Edwards, also a baker from East Ruimveldt, Georgetown all went to take a walk on the seawalls Sunday night.

When they returned to their vehicle, Conway sat in the front passenger seat while Dundas was in the driver’s seat and Edwards sat in the back seat of PLL 9358 when two identifiable males, showed up at the vehicle.

They two were identified as 25-year-old Aubrey Bobb of Kitty, Georgetown and his brother Quamie. News Room understands that Bobb, who spent some time in jail, had shared a relationship with Conway; however during his time in jail, the young lady severed relations and started another relationship with Dundas.

It is alleged that Aubrey drew a gun from his pants waist and discharged a round at the car which shattered the left back window. By that time, his brother attempted to make his way around to the driver’s side of the car with a cutlass in hand.

However, Dundas managed to quickly put the vehicle in drive and sped off from the location. No one was injured, however the News Room understands that the trio, especially Conway, is traumatized. A police report was made and ranks are in search of the two suspects.
